How to Convert Kilohertz to Hertz
1 kilohertz = 1000 hertz
Hertz = Kilohertz × 1000
Example: 107 kHz × 1000 = 107000 Hz

About these units
Kilohertz: SI decimal multiple of hertz; 1 kHz = 1,000 Hz = 10³ Hz
Hertz: SI unit of frequency; one cycle (or event) per second. Symbol: Hz = s⁻¹
